The Thanksgiving holiday was one such period, with graded stake after graded stake throwing up rich pickings.
For example, the GI Citation H. saw Langfuhr represented by his third Grade I winner of the year, in the form of Lang Field, while the GI Cigar Mile win by Daaher helped Awesome Again match that notable feat. Victory Gallopís revival continued apace, with Kettleoneup taking the GII Falls City H. and Anak Nakal the GII Kentucky Jockey Club S. Anak Nakalís win was made all the more interesting by the fact that he is inbred 3×3 to Fappiano.
